HP 410720-001 250 Watts Power Supply For DX2200 MicroTower System
- Wattage: 250 Watts
- Compatibility: HP DX2200 MicroTower System
- Form Factor: Internal Power Supply Unit
- Output: Multiple voltage rails for system components
- Reliability: Designed for stable power delivery
- Cooling: Integrated fan for thermal management

Product Description
The HP 410720-001 is a dedicated 250-watt power supply designed to meet the specific power requirements of the HP DX2200 MicroTower computer system. This unit ensures that all internal components receive a stable and reliable flow of electricity, which is critical for system performance and longevity. Featuring a robust design, this power supply unit incorporates necessary safety features and efficient power conversion to minimize energy waste. It provides the essential voltage outputs required by the motherboard, storage devices, and other peripherals within the DX2200 chassis. The integrated cooling fan helps to dissipate heat generated during operation, maintaining optimal operating temperatures. Installation of the 410720-001 is straightforward for qualified technicians, allowing for easy replacement or upgrade of the existing power supply. Its precise engineering guarantees compatibility and seamless integration with the DX2200 system, ensuring that the computer operates as intended without power-related issues.
